A children's care provider in Scotland is seeking a Residential Child Care Worker to support children in their daily lives. This role involves driving children to appointments, assisting with food preparation, and providing personal care.

Candidates should have a full UK manual driving license and a passion for safeguarding children. A competitive salary package is offered, alongside opportunities for professional development and a supportive team environment. If you are dedicated and resilient, we would love to hear from you.

How to prepare for a job interview at Pebbles Care Limited

✨Know Your Stuff

Make sure you understand the role of a Residential Child Care Worker inside out. Familiarise yourself with the responsibilities, like driving children to appointments and assisting with personal care. This will help you answer questions confidently and show your passion for safeguarding children.

✨Show Your Passion

During the interview, let your enthusiasm for working with children shine through. Share any relevant experiences or stories that highlight your dedication and resilience. This will help the interviewers see that you’re not just looking for a job, but that you genuinely care about making a difference in children's lives.

✨Prepare for Scenario Questions

Expect to be asked how you would handle specific situations involving children. Think about scenarios where you had to demonstrate patience, empathy, or problem-solving skills. Practising your responses can help you articulate your thoughts clearly during the interview.

✨Ask Thoughtful Questions

At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ions! Inquire about the team environment, professional development opportunities, or how they support their staff. This shows that you’re genuinely interested in the role and want to ensure it’s the right fit for you.
